Facebook keeps introducing new feature that are loved by all users and now the company has introduce a new meme app called LOL. 

According to TechCrunch, LOL is a simple piece of software featuring a feed of memes and GIFs categorized by topics like animals, celebs, gaming and pranks etc, and Facebook is currently testing it with 100 high school users with the consent of their parents.

LOL will offer algorithmically selected videos that users can scroll through using an interaction similar to toggling through Instagram Stories, with share and reaction buttons underneath.

According to reports of the TechCrunch, LOL is being deployed at the moment as a replacement for Facebook Watch, the company’s dedicated video tab that hosts a mix of user generated and professional videos from news organizations, traditional entertainment companies, and shows ordered directly by Facebook.

However, Facebook is apparently not designing LOL as a Watch replacement in any way, and it’s currently unclear if it will exist within Facebook or as a standalone app. “We are running a small-scale test and the concept is in the early stages right now,” a Facebook spokesperson said.
